Technical Context
This double Zener diode integrates two independent 5.1 V Zener elements sharing a single anode terminal, enabling symmetrical bidirectional clamping or independent low-current regulation paths. Its CA–K1–K2 topology supports both series-shunt and parallel-shunt configurations without external node splitting.
Designed for operation at ≤25 °C ambient on FR4 PCB with standard footprint, it sustains 265 mW total dissipation when one diode is active and 425 mW when both are simultaneously loaded - validated under IEC 60134 absolute maximum ratings with 150 °C junction limit and 125 K/W junction-to-solder-point thermal resistance.

Pinout & Package
SOT663 ultra-small flat plastic SMD package (1.7 × 1.5 × 0.5 mm) with gull-wing leads; optimized for reflow soldering only per Nexperia's footprint guidelines (2.45 mm × 1.6 mm land pattern).
| Pin/Terminal | Circuit Role | Design Meaning |
|---|---|---|
| 1 (K1) | Cathode 1 | Primary Zener cathode for first 5.1 V regulation path; reverse-biased during clamping |
| 2 (K2) | Cathode 2 | Independent second cathode enabling dual-rail or redundant reference capability |
| 3 (CA) | Common Anode | Shared anode node allowing compact dual-Zener integration without discrete interconnect |

FAQ
What is the maximum continuous reverse current the BZB984-C5V1,115 can sustain at 5.1 V?
The device is rated for 5 mA nominal Zener test current, with maximum continuous reverse current limited by thermal dissipation: at 25 °C ambient on FR4, 265 mW total power allows ~52 mA average current if VZ remains stable, but derating is required above 25 °C per Rth(j-a) = 472 K/W (1 diode loaded). Sustained operation above 10 mA requires thermal analysis.
Can the BZB984-C5V1,115 be used for bidirectional TVS protection?
No - it is not rated as a TVS diode. While its 40 W non-repetitive peak reverse power (tp = 100 μs) supports surge clamping, it lacks specified IEC 61000-4-5 waveforms, clamping voltage curves, or guaranteed response time. It functions as a Zener regulator/clamp, not a dedicated transient suppressor.
How does the common anode configuration affect circuit layout compared to dual SOT-23 Zeners?
The CA–K1–K2 pinout eliminates the need for separate anode traces, reducing net count by one and minimizing parasitic inductance between anodes. Layout occupies 1.7 mm × 1.5 mm versus ≥4.5 mm² for two SOT-23 devices, and ensures identical thermal coupling - critical for matched temperature drift in reference applications.
Is the BZB984-C5V1,115 automotive qualified?
No - per Nexperia's revision history (Rev. 3, Dec 2022), this part is explicitly marked "non-automotive qualified" and has not undergone AEC-Q101 stress testing or automotive-grade process qualification. It is intended for commercial and industrial applications only.
